Package: enigmail
Version: 2:0.95.0+1-3
Severity: minor

-----BEGIN PGP SIGNED MESSAGE-----
Hash: SHA512


Hello,

I've just noticed that when viewing a message with part of the contents
signed, a message is displayed as follows: "Part of the message signed;
click Pen icon for details". However, the pen icon referred to is not
displayed. I assume this actually now refers to the envelope icon.

This is clearly only an aesthetic problem, but I thought I'd report it
for reference. I've attached a screenshot to illustrate the problem. If
you would like any further information, let me know and I'll update the
bug report as soon as possible.
